Residential house framing services involve constructing the structural framework that forms the foundation of a home. This process typically includes the assembly of walls, floors, ceilings, and roof structures using materials like wood or steel. Skilled contractors measure, cut, and assemble these components to create a sturdy skeleton that supports the entire building. Proper framing is essential for ensuring the stability, safety, and durability of a residence, and it sets the stage for all subsequent construction work, such as insulation, drywall, and interior finishes.

These services help address common problems that can arise during or after construction, such as structural weaknesses, misalignments, or foundation issues. If a home has experienced damage from settling, severe weather, or previous poor construction, framing repairs or replacements may be necessary to restore safety and stability. Additionally, homeowners planning new additions or remodeling projects often require professional framing to ensure the new structures integrate seamlessly with existing parts of the property. Having a solid frame also helps prevent issues like sagging, shifting, or water intrusion that can compromise the integrity of a home over time.

The overview below groups typical Residential House Framing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Jacksonville, FL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or framing repairs or adjustments in residential homes range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.

Basic Framing Projects - For standard framing of new walls or small additions, local contractors often charge between $1,000-$3,000. Larger, more complex projects may push costs higher but are less common in this range.

Full House Framing - Complete framing of a new residential structure can range from $15,000-$50,000 or more, depending on size, design, and materials. Most projects fall within the middle of this range, with larger or custom homes reaching the higher end.

Major Structural Replacements - Extensive framing replacements or rebuilds can exceed $50,000, especially for large or heavily customized homes. These projects are less frequent but represent the upper tier of typical residential framing cost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is residential house framing? Residential house framing involves constructing the structural framework of a home, including walls, floors, and roof supports, to establish the building's shape and stability.

What materials are commonly used in house framing? Common framing materials include wood and steel, chosen based on the design, budget, and local building codes of the area.

Why is proper framing important for a home? Proper framing ensures the structural integrity of the house, providing support for walls, roofs, and other elements, and helps prevent issues like shifting or sagging over time.

Can local contractors customize the framing to match my home's design? Yes, experienced local service providers can tailor framing techniques to accommodate various architectural styles and design preferences.
